Blood PH
Refers to the level of acidity or alkalinity in the blood, crucial for maintaining homeostasis and normal bodily functions.
Blood Velocity
The speed at which blood flows through the circulatory system, crucial for delivering nutrients and oxygen and removing waste products.
Hemoglobin
A protein in red blood cells responsible for carrying oxygen from the lungs to the body's tissues and returning carbon dioxide from the tissues back to the lungs.
Oxygen Transporter
A protein that facilitates the movement of oxygen molecules from the lungs to the rest of the body.
